When constructing a confidence interval for the difference in two population means, it is appropriate to use the pooled standard error only when


A) the population standard deviations can be assumed to be equal.
B) the sample standard deviations are exactly equal.
C) the population means can be assumed to be equal.
D) the sample means are exactly equal.
